Congress national general secretary Priyanka Gandhi Vadra arrived in Himachal Pradesh on Tuesday morning to assess the damage caused by the disaster. Priyanka reached Bhuntar in Kullu by air from Chandigarh. She was accompanied by Chief Minister Sukhwinder Singh Sukkhu, state in-charge Rajiv Shukla, MP Pratibha Singh and Public Works Minister Vikramaditya Singh. She then inspected the devastation caused by the floods. Priyanka also met flood victims in Bhuntar. During the visit, she listened to the problems of the affected people and assured all possible help.
Priyanka Gandhi will also visit Solan and Mandi districts. After talking to flood victims in Manali, she is scheduled to fly by helicopter to Pandoh in Mandi and meet the affected. She will then reach Solan. Priyanka will then arrive at Kalyani Helipad Shimla. Priyanka Gandhi is said to be staying at her residence at Chharabra in Shimla. On Wednesday, she may also meet disaster victims in Shimla.
